Everything is sharpened on a slow, water-cooled wheel with a fixed-angle jig and hand-finished on leather — the method that keeps hardened steel hard.

Shed tools ride along
This side of the lake sends us as many workshop tools as kitchen knives: chisels, plane blades, axes and garden shears all book as heavy blades and come back with working edges, not burnt ones.
Mix and match freely — five items is five items, whether that's five knives or three knives and two chisels.

Pickup pricing
Per knife it's $15 standard (chef's, santoku, paring, utility, fishing, hunting & pocket knives, scissors), $20 heavy (meat cleavers, machetes, axes, garden shears, chisels) and $30 premium (Japanese single-bevel, ceramic, exotic steels), plus the flat $15 pickup fee — no postage at all.
